Steal a Brainrot is one of Robloxβs most addictive stealing tycoons. You spawn Brainrots on the central Red Carpet, buy them, place them in your base for passive cash per second (CPS/MPS), and steal from other players while defending your own collection. The richer you get, the bigger the targets on your back become.
There are 396 Brainrots total (382 indexable + 14 misc like Lucky Blocks). They fall into 8 rarities: Common β Rare β Epic β Legendary β Mythic β Brainrot God β Secret β OG. Higher rarities have drastically lower spawn rates on the Red Carpet (OG/Secret can be as low as 0.00000000000001% or event-only), higher buy costs, and insane income multipliers.
This tier list ranks every major Brainrot by overall value (primarily income per second, cost efficiency, rarity/trading value, and long-term grind potential). Data is pulled from the latest community-tested sources as of March 2026 β the meta shifts with updates, fusions, mutations, and events, so always verify in-game.
Tier List Criteria (Transparent & Accurate)
- S-Tier: God-tier income (millionsβhundreds of millions per second), extreme rarity (mostly Secret/OG), highest trading/stealing priority. These βprint moneyβ and pay for themselves fast.
- A-Tier: Excellent steady earners, more accessible than S, perfect for mid-to-late game setups.
- B-Tier & Below: Filler for early game or budget bases. Low CPS makes them obsolete quickly.
- All Brainrots can be mutated/fused for multipliers (except Sleepy trait halves output). OG Brainrots also unlock special base skins.

S-Tier β The Meta Kings (Steal These First)
These are the absolute best. Prioritize stealing or hunting these β one good S-Tier can carry your entire base.
| Brainrot | Cost | Money per Second | Rarity/Type | Why Itβs S-Tier |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Strawberry Elephant | $500,000,000,000 | $250,000,000 | OG | Highest consistent CPS + event trigger |
| Dragon Cannelloni | $100,000,000,000 | $100,000,000 | Secret | Massive income, great fusion potential |
| Spaghetti Tualetti | $15,000,000,000 | $60,000,000 | Secret | Excellent cost-to-income ratio |
| Garama and Madundung | $10,000,000,000 | $50,000,000 | Secret | High value, easy to defend setups |
| Ketchuru and Masturu | $7,500,000,000 | $42,500,000 | Secret | Strong mid-late scaler |
| La Supreme Combinasion | $7,000,000,000 | $40,000,000 | Secret | Reliable high earner |
| Los Bros | $6,000,000,000 | $37,500,000 | Secret | Great for combo bases |
| Ketupat Kepat | $5,000,000,000 | $35,000,000 | Secret | Solid all-rounder |
| Tralaledon | $3,000,000,000 | $27,500,000 | Secret | High ROI |
| Los Hotspotsitos | $3,000,000,000 | $25,000,000 | Secret | Event synergy |
| Karkerkar Combinasion | $2,500,000,000 | $17,500,000 | Secret | Budget S-Tier entry |
| Nuclearo Dinosauro | $2,500,000,000 | $15,000,000 | Secret | Strong for its price |
| Los Combinasionas | $2,000,000,000 | $15,000,000 | Secret | Versatile |
| La Grande Combinassion | $1,000,000,000 | $10,000,000 | Secret | Scaling king |
| Los Nooo My Hotspotsitos | $1,000,000,000 | $150,000,000 | Secret | Outlier insane CPS spike |
| (Lower S-Tier fillers like Chicleteira Bicicleteira, Esok Sekolah, Pot Hotspot, Nooo My Hotspot, etc.) | $45Mβ$750M | $310Kβ$3.5M | Secret / Brainrot God | Still meta for volume stacking |
Note: Some older lists rank Skibidi Toilet / Meowl higher, but March 2026 meta has shifted Strawberry Elephant and Dragon Cannelloni to the top due to balance patches.
A-Tier β Strong Carry Options
Use these to fill slots while hunting S-Tier steals. Great for steady progress.
| Brainrot | Cost | Money per Second | Rarity/Type |
|---|---|---|---|
| Las Vaquitas Saturnitas | $160M | $750K | Secret |
| Job Job Job Sahur | $175M | $700K | Secret |
| Las Tralaleritas | $150M | $650K | Secret |
| Los Spyderinis | $250M | $450K | Secret |
| Fragola la la la | $125M | $450K | Secret |
| Dul Dul Dul | $150M | $375K | Secret |
| Blackhole Goat | $75M | $400K | Secret |
| Belula Beluga | $60M | $290K | Brainrot God |
(Many more like Anpali Babel, Mastodontico Telepiedone, Los Tipi Tacos, etc. at ~$45β100M & $230Kβ$300K)
B-Tier & Below (Early Game Only) Common/Rare/Epic/Legendary/Mythic: $25 β $5.5M cost, $1β$18K per second max. Great for noobs or rebirth fillers, but replace ASAP. Examples: Noobini Pizzanini ($25, $1/s), Pipi Corni ($1.7K, $14/s). Brainrot God starts becoming viable here (~$5Mβ$75M, up to $315K/s).
How to Actually Get S-Tier Brainrots (Pro Strategies)
- Stealing β Best method. Target big bases (look for OG/Secret glows). Use speed tools, distractions, and timing.
- Red Carpet Spawns β Secret/OG spawn rates are microscopic β camp or use auto-farm setups.
- Fuse Machine + Mutations β Turn lower tiers into higher ones. OG events (Strawberry, Skibidi, Meowl) boost drops.
- Lucky Blocks & Events β Limited-time gods appear here.
- Trading Machine β Safe way to swap for missing S-Tiers.
